댓글 검색 목록

[기타] Linux 명령 : sort

페이지 정보

작성자 운영자 작성일 20-10-07 10:15 조회 833 댓글 0

레코드 / 텍스트 줄을 정렬하는 데 사용되는`sort` 명령에 대한 빠른 가이드


개의 이름이 포함 된 텍스트 파일이 있다고 가정합니다.


Screen%20Shot%202020-09-07%20at%2007.56.28.png 

이 목록은 순서가 없습니다.


sort 명령은 이름별로 정렬하는 데 도움이 됩니다.


Screen%20Shot%202020-09-07%20at%2007.57.08.png 

순서를 반대로 하려면 r 옵션을 사용하십시오.


Screen%20Shot%202020-09-07%20at%2007.57.28.png 

기본적으로 정렬은 대소 문자를 구분하며 알파벳순입니다. --ignore-case 옵션을 사용하여 대소 문자를 구분하지 않고 정렬하고 -n 옵션을 사용하여 숫자 순서를 사용하여 정렬합니다.


파일에 중복 된 행이 있는 경우 :


Screen%20Shot%202020-09-07%20at%2007.59.03.png 

-u 옵션을 사용하여 제거 할 수 있습니다.

Screen%20Shot%202020-09-07%20at%2007.59.16.png 

sort는 파일에서만 작동하지 않습니다. 많은 UNIX 명령이 파이프와 함께 작동하므로 다른 명령의 출력에 사용할 수 있습니다. 예를 들어 ls에서 반환 된 파일을 다음과 같이 정렬 할 수 있습니다.


ls | sort


sort는 매우 강력하고 더 많은 옵션이 있습니다.


Screen%20Shot%202020-09-07%20at%2008.01.27.png 

sort 명령은 Linux, macOS, WSL 및 UNIX 환경이 있는 모든 곳에서 작동합니다.


https://flaviocopes.com/linux-command-sort/



댓글목록 0

등록된 댓글이 없습니다.

웹학교 로고

온라인 코딩학교

코리아뉴스 2001 - , All right reserved.